Breast cancer prevention has reached a significant milestone with the licensing of anastrozole, an oral medication primarily used for treating breast cancer. Now, it's also approved as a preventive option, offering new hope in the fight against this devastating disease. In this article, we explore the role of anastrozole in breast cancer prevention and its connection with proper hydration.
Anastrozole, widely known for its role in treating breast cancer, has shown remarkable potential in reducing the incidence of breast cancer by nearly 50% in post-menopausal women at moderate or high risk. This is a remarkable development, and it could potentially benefit hundreds of thousands of women.
However, like many medications, anastrozole comes with side effects, some of which may resemble menopausal symptoms. The common side effects include hot flushes, joint pain, skin rash, and more. While these side effects can be challenging, they are a small price to pay for the significant reduction in breast cancer risk that anastrozole offers.
